Background technology
Water spilage tray as shown in Figure 1 and Figure 2, its profile is a rectangle U-shaped box, there are two hangers on limit to one, box side, and have small one and large one two circular port in the middle of hangers, two holes are connected, water spilage tray material is ABS, product quality requires: surface does not have cut, scratch equivalent damage blemish, impulse-free robustness, smooth surface, color is white.Mass production processes is that injection moulding is produced, because there are two hangers on limit, one, water spilage tray side, small one and large one two circular port is had in the middle of hangers, when injection moulding is produced, will solve and have in the middle of water spilage tray hangers small one and large one two circular port to loose core problem, therefore water spilage tray injection mould adopts Angle Pin slipper block loose core, and water spilage tray injection mould structure is as shown in Figure 10, Figure 11, Figure 12, Figure 13, Figure 14.

Implementation process
One, injection mould assembling
(1) cover half assembling
1. be contained on fixed clamping plate 1 by directly watering cover 5;
2. centring ring 4 is contained on fixed clamping plate 1;
3. fixed clamping plate 1 is overturn;
4. guide pin bushing 21, Angle Pin 7 are contained on solid plate 2;
5. solid plate 2 is contained on fixed clamping plate 1;
6. the first core rod 3 is contained on solid plate 2;
7. dynamic model has been assembled.
(2) dynamic model assembling
1. on dynamic model seat 12, fill parallels 11;
2. assemble plastic liftout attachment;
3. the first push rod 15, second push rod 16, the 3rd push rod 17, release link 19 are put into pressing plate 13;
4. supporting plate 14 is contained in pressing plate 13 times;
5. plastic liftout attachment is placed on dynamic model seat 12;
6. load onto guide pillar 20 at moving platen 10;
7. moving platen 10 is contained on parallels 11;
8. the second core rod 6 is contained on moving platen 10;
9. slide block 8 is contained in moving platen 10 chute;
10. track press strip 23 is contained in moving platen 10 chute;
11. load onto block 9 in moving platen 10 side;
12. dynamic models have been assembled.
(3) matched moulds
1. by dynamic model horizontal positioned;
2. dynamic model guide pillar is aimed in the guide pillar hole of cover half, level is put down, and completes matched moulds.
Two, course of action
1. to sling the mould after matched moulds;
2. cover half is contained on horizontal injection press cover half installing plate;
3. operate injection machine and slowly do mould assembling action;
4. dynamic model is fixed on horizontal injection press dynamic model installing plate;
5. connect water cooling system;
6. injection moulding;
7. cooling and shaping;
8. die sinking, deviates from running gate system;
9. Angle Pin 7 promotes slide block 8 and outwards slides, and looses core;
10. injection machine push rod promotes plastic liftout attachment;
11. first push rod 15, second push rods 16, the 3rd push rod 17 eject working of plastics;
12. injection machine push rods reset;
13. matched moulds;
14. solid plates 2 promote release link 19;
15. release links 19 promote plastic liftout attachment and reset;
Angle Pin 7 on 16. solid plates 2 presses sliding block 8 to reset;
17. injection mouldings;
18. repeat above process.
